Modi 3.0 set to table its first Budget on July 22

The anticipated full budget for the fiscal year 2024-25, marking the first budget under the Modi 3.0 government, is set to be unveiled in Parliament. The spotlight will be on the major announcements by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man and the government's strategic direction for the economy.

 

This budget presentation will be a historic moment for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man, who will surpass the previous record held by former Prime Minister Morarji Desai. Desai presented five annual budgets and one interim budget during his tenure as finance minister from 1959 to 1964. Sitharaman's upcoming speech will be her seventh, placing her ahead of notable predecessors such as Manmohan Singh, Arun Jaitley, P. Chidambaram, and Yashwant Sinha, each of whom presented five budgets.

The budget session of Parliament is scheduled to commence on July 22 and conclude on August 12. As the nation awaits the details of the upcoming budget, it's an opportune moment to reflect on the intricate process and sequence of events involved in budget preparation.
